Skip to content

Commit 35e7568

Browse files
chore(specs) - Update CloudFormation specs to 151.0.0 (#2980)
* Update CloudFormation specs to 151.0.0 * Add ca-west-1 region --------- Co-authored-by: kddejong <[email protected]> Co-authored-by: Kevin DeJong <[email protected]>
1 parent ac630a0 commit 35e7568

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

52 files changed

+18670
-215
lines changed

scripts/update_specs_from_pricing.py

+1
Original file line numberDiff line numberDiff line change
@@ -35,6 +35,7 @@
3535
"Asia Pacific (Sydney)": "ap-southeast-2",
3636
"Asia Pacific (Tokyo)": "ap-northeast-1",
3737
"Canada (Central)": "ca-central-1",
38+
"Canada West (Calgary)": "ca-west-1",
3839
"China (Beijing)": "cn-north-1",
3940
"China (Ningxia)": "cn-northwest-1",
4041
"EU (Frankfurt)": "eu-central-1",

src/cfnlint/data/AdditionalSpecs/Policies.json

+33-2
Original file line numberDiff line numberDiff line change
@@ -906,7 +906,11 @@
906906
"TerminateAgreement"
907907
],
908908
"HasResource": true,
909-
"StringPrefix": "artifact"
909+
"StringPrefix": "artifact",
910+
"conditionKeys": [
911+
"artifact:ReportCategory",
912+
"artifact:ReportSeries"
913+
]
910914
},
911915
"AWS Audit Manager": {
912916
"ARNFormat": "arn:aws:auditmanager:::${ResourceType}/${ResourceName}",
@@ -1326,6 +1330,7 @@
13261330
"DeletePricingRule",
13271331
"DisassociateAccounts",
13281332
"DisassociatePricingRules",
1333+
"GetBillingGroupCostReport",
13291334
"ListAccountAssociations",
13301335
"ListBillingGroupCostReports",
13311336
"ListBillingGroups",
@@ -12802,9 +12807,11 @@
1280212807
"ListViewVersions",
1280312808
"ListViews",
1280412809
"MonitorContact",
12810+
"PauseContact",
1280512811
"PutUserStatus",
1280612812
"ReleasePhoneNumber",
1280712813
"ReplicateInstance",
12814+
"ResumeContact",
1280812815
"ResumeContactRecording",
1280912816
"SearchAvailablePhoneNumbers",
1281012817
"SearchHoursOfOperations",
@@ -12831,8 +12838,10 @@
1283112838
"StopForecastingPlanningSchedulingIntegration",
1283212839
"SubmitContactEvaluation",
1283312840
"SuspendContactRecording",
12841+
"TagContact",
1283412842
"TagResource",
1283512843
"TransferContact",
12844+
"UntagContact",
1283612845
"UntagResource",
1283712846
"UpdateAgentStatus",
1283812847
"UpdateContact",
@@ -14861,21 +14870,25 @@
1486114870
"ARNRegex": "^arn:aws:eks:.+",
1486214871
"Actions": [
1486314872
"AccessKubernetesApi",
14873+
"AssociateAccessPolicy",
1486414874
"AssociateEncryptionConfig",
1486514875
"AssociateIdentityProviderConfig",
14876+
"CreateAccessEntry",
1486614877
"CreateAddon",
1486714878
"CreateCluster",
1486814879
"CreateEksAnywhereSubscription",
1486914880
"CreateFargateProfile",
1487014881
"CreateNodegroup",
1487114882
"CreatePodIdentityAssociation",
14883+
"DeleteAccessEntry",
1487214884
"DeleteAddon",
1487314885
"DeleteCluster",
1487414886
"DeleteEksAnywhereSubscription",
1487514887
"DeleteFargateProfile",
1487614888
"DeleteNodegroup",
1487714889
"DeletePodIdentityAssociation",
1487814890
"DeregisterCluster",
14891+
"DescribeAccessEntry",
1487914892
"DescribeAddon",
1488014893
"DescribeAddonConfiguration",
1488114894
"DescribeAddonVersions",
@@ -14886,8 +14899,12 @@
1488614899
"DescribeNodegroup",
1488714900
"DescribePodIdentityAssociation",
1488814901
"DescribeUpdate",
14902+
"DisassociateAccessPolicy",
1488914903
"DisassociateIdentityProviderConfig",
14904+
"ListAccessEntries",
14905+
"ListAccessPolicies",
1489014906
"ListAddons",
14907+
"ListAssociatedAccessPolicies",
1489114908
"ListClusters",
1489214909
"ListEksAnywhereSubscriptions",
1489314910
"ListFargateProfiles",
@@ -14899,6 +14916,7 @@
1489914916
"RegisterCluster",
1490014917
"TagResource",
1490114918
"UntagResource",
14919+
"UpdateAccessEntry",
1490214920
"UpdateAddon",
1490314921
"UpdateClusterConfig",
1490414922
"UpdateClusterVersion",
@@ -14913,8 +14931,17 @@
1491314931
"aws:RequestTag/${TagKey}",
1491414932
"aws:ResourceTag/${TagKey}",
1491514933
"aws:TagKeys",
14934+
"eks:accessEntryType",
14935+
"eks:accessScope",
14936+
"eks:bootstrapClusterCreatorAdminPermissions",
1491614937
"eks:clientId",
14917-
"eks:issuerUrl"
14938+
"eks:clusterName",
14939+
"eks:issuerUrl",
14940+
"eks:kubernetesGroups",
14941+
"eks:namespaces",
14942+
"eks:policyArn",
14943+
"eks:principalArn",
14944+
"eks:username"
1491814945
]
1491914946
},
1492014947
"Amazon Elastic MapReduce": {
@@ -15235,6 +15262,7 @@
1523515262
"DeleteDataRepositoryAssociation",
1523615263
"DeleteFileCache",
1523715264
"DeleteFileSystem",
15265+
"DeleteResourcePolicy",
1523815266
"DeleteSnapshot",
1523915267
"DeleteStorageVirtualMachine",
1524015268
"DeleteVolume",
@@ -15251,8 +15279,10 @@
1525115279
"DescribeVolumes",
1525215280
"DisassociateFileGateway",
1525315281
"DisassociateFileSystemAliases",
15282+
"GetResourcePolicy",
1525415283
"ListTagsForResource",
1525515284
"ManageBackupPrincipalAssociations",
15285+
"PutResourcePolicy",
1525615286
"ReleaseFileSystemNfsV3Locks",
1525715287
"RestoreVolumeFromSnapshot",
1525815288
"StartMisconfiguredStateRecovery",
@@ -18646,6 +18676,7 @@
1864618676
"UpdateAnalysisPermissions",
1864718677
"UpdateCustomPermissions",
1864818678
"UpdateDashboard",
18679+
"UpdateDashboardLinks",
1864918680
"UpdateDashboardPermissions",
1865018681
"UpdateDashboardPublishedVersion",
1865118682
"UpdateDataSet",

0 commit comments

Comments
 (0)